AUDIT ITEM 7: Log sampling — Perchline service

Confirm Perchline's sampling config matches policy: DEBUG dropped, INFO at 2%, errors unsampled. Verify the sampler version shipped in the last Millbrook release and that override flags are disabled in prod. Release manager: block the cut if sampling drift is detected. Record the audit result and route exceptions to the approver named below.

named custodian: Holath Briwyn

**Postmortem timeline — Farelight pricing experiment**

14:22 — On-call paged after checkout conversions dropped sharply on the Farelight platform. Investigation showed the ticket-pricing experiment had begun serving the treatment price to 100% of traffic instead of the intended 10% split, due to a misconfigured rollout flag pushed earlier that afternoon. Experiment was halted at 14:41 and prices reverted. The deploy responsible was identified by the token recorded below.

session token of fadug-hahap = htk3_554

# Flaglight Rollouts — Approvals

Quick version for on-call: any rollout touching more than 5% of traffic needs an approval in Flaglight before the ramp continues. Kill switches don't need approval — just flip them and note it in the incident channel. Scheduled ramps pause automatically if error budget burns hot. If you're stuck at 2 a.m. with a pending approval, there's one person authorized to override, and that's the approver below.

account owner for tagep-bafof: Norael Gilax Juleth